Lance Carl said more to it than wins and losses on Kritza being let go.

Pretty much dancing around it and pointing to personality conflicts between her and people in the athletic department, especially on the business & marketing side. Also, that there were issues within the team.
 
Rumblin bringing the stat info on J40's major struggles in his previous 3 CSU games. 11 total points! :eek:
 
Josh's 3 games against the Rams:

2014 - 2 pts, 0-7 from the floor, Ortg 63, 8 rebounds, 0 blocks, 1 steal, 2 assists, 2 fouls - 35 minutes

2013 - 6 pts, 2-4 from the floor, Ortg 102, 7 rebounds, 3 blocks, 2 steals, 0 assists, 4 fouls - 32 minutes

2012 - 4 pts, 2-8 from the floor, Ortg 63, 3 rebounds, 1 block, 1 steal, 0 assists, 4 fouls - 27 minutes

*Averages over three games - 4 points, 6 rebounds, 21% from the floor, 1.3 blocks, 4.3 fouls/40 min
